Epic and Chair’s Infinity Blade now available for iPhone, iPad
For some time now, El33tonline has been keeping a very interested eye on Infinity Blade, Epic Games and Chair’s Entertainment’s visually astounding iPhone/iPad/iPod Touch game, what with the title’s Unreal Engine 3-powered technology and all.
Now, today, this action RPG is ready and waiting for your purchase.
You can buy Infinity Blade on Apple’s App Store for $5.99 / £3.49, with a download that weighs in at 318.3 MB. The game has already been getting some impressive user reviews on the store, with one user calling it an “iOS revolution.”
